Understanding the Versatility of a Black Shirt
A black shirt serves as a versatile piece in your wardrobe. Its ability to transition between casual and formal looks makes it a must-have item.
Casual Looks
You can effortlessly style a black shirt for casual outings. Pair your black button-up with denim jeans for a laid-back vibe. Add sneakers or loafers for comfort while maintaining style. Try rolling up the sleeves for a relaxed touch. Layer it under a light jacket or a cardigan when the weather cools down.
Formal Attire
A black shirt also shines in formal settings. Tuck it into tailored trousers for a sharp appearance. Add a blazer for an elevated look that works well in business meetings. Pair polished shoes to complete the outfit. Remember, subtle accessories, like a watch or cufflinks, enhance the formal edge without overpowering the overall look.
Choosing the Right Fit
Selecting the right fit for your black shirt significantly impacts your overall style. A well-fitted shirt enhances your appearance and complements your body type.
Tailored vs. Loose Fit
- Tailored Fit: A tailored black shirt offers a sharp silhouette and works well in formal settings. Look for shirts that contour to your body without being restrictive. This fit pairs nicely with suits, blazers, or even tailored pants for a polished look.
- Loose Fit: A loose fit provides comfort and is perfect for casual outings. Opt for a relaxed or oversized black shirt, particularly when styling it with denim or shorts. Rolling up the sleeves adds to the laid-back vibe while maintaining a stylish edge.
- Shirt Length: The length of the black shirt matters. A standard length typically ends around the hip, suitable for tucking or leaving untucked. Ensure it covers your belt line for a neat appearance.
- Tailored vs. Casual Length: For tailored looks, consider longer shirts that tuck well and don’t ride up. In casual settings, shorter, untucked styles work best with denim or joggers. Adjusting the length can transform how the shirt complements your overall outfit.
Complementary Colors and Patterns
Incorporating complementary colors and patterns enhances the overall appearance of a black shirt. Use the following guidelines to create stunning outfits.
Pairing with Bottoms
- Denim: Choose classic blue or distressed denim for casual looks. The contrast highlights the black shirt while keeping the outfit relaxed.
- Khakis: Opt for tan or beige khakis. This combination offers a sophisticated touch, suitable for semi-formal occasions.
- Colored Trousers: Experiment with colors like burgundy, navy, or olive green. These shades contrast nicely with black, adding visual interest to the outfit.
- Shorts: Select tailored shorts in lighter hues during warmer months. Pairing a black shirt with lighter shorts maintains balance without overwhelming the look.

Styling Tips for Different Occasions
A black shirt adapts easily to various occasions. Whether you’re going for a casual or formal vibe, you’ve got options.
Daytime Outfits
For daytime outings, keep it relaxed and stylish. Pair your black shirt with light wash denim jeans, opting for a fitted or loose cut based on your preference. Roll up the sleeves for a laid-back look. Sneakers or casual loafers work well here. You can also tuck the shirt into high-waisted shorts, adding a pop of color with accessories like a bright belt or statement sunglasses.
Try layering a light jacket over your black shirt for cooler days. Choose a denim or lightweight bomber jacket for added comfort. Accessorize with a canvas backpack for a practical touch.
Evening Looks
Evening events call for polished appeal. Tuck your black shirt into tailored trousers for a sophisticated ensemble. Choose fitted pants in dark colors like charcoal or deep navy to create a sleek silhouette. Complement the look with dress shoes in leather or suede.
When dressing for a night out, add a blazer to elevate the outfit. Opt for a slim-fit blazer for a sharp profile. You could incorporate bold accessories, like a metallic watch or minimalist bracelets, to enhance the overall appearance without overwhelming it.

Outfit Inspirations
Explore various styles and looks to maximize the versatility of your black shirt. Whether you aim for celebrity chic or casual street vibes, there’s an outfit inspiration for every occasion.
Celebrity Styles
Emulate your favorite celebrities to elevate your black shirt style. Celebrities often wear black shirts in chic, fashionable ways.
- Supermodel Looks: Pair a fitted black shirt with high-waisted leather pants and ankle boots for an edgy, runway-ready ensemble.
- Hollywood Glam: Tuck a black silk shirt into tailored, wide-leg trousers. Add strappy heels and statement earrings to complete a polished evening look.
- Casual Chic: Throw on an oversized black shirt over a fitted white tee and skinny jeans. Accessorize with oversized sunglasses for that effortlessly cool vibe.
Street Style
Street style emanates creativity and individuality. Get inspired by urban fashion trends that incorporate a black shirt.
- Layering Techniques: Layer a black shirt under a graphic tee, allowing the collar to peek out. Pair this with distressed jeans and high-top sneakers for a relaxed feel.
- Athleisure Twist: Combine a black shirt with joggers and a bomber jacket. Finish the look with fresh sneakers for a sporty edge while maintaining style.
- Mix and Match: Style a black shirt with a patterned skirt or colorful culottes. Opt for bold accessories like chunky necklaces or hats to infuse personality into your outfit.
